There are four basic elements of a data flow diagram: processes, data stores, external entities, and data flows. The picture below shows the standard shapes for both methodologies. If you’re unsure how to use each symbol, read our DFD symbols guide .

What is a data flow diagram? A data flow diagram (DFD) is a visual map that shows how data moves through a system or a process. It uses symbols like arrows, rectangles, circles, and text labels to represent data flow or transmission. A DFD …
